"Ascendance of a Bookworm Part 2" (Honzuki no Gekokujō: Shisho ni Naru Tame ni wa Shudan o Erabetteiraremasen) truly distinguishes itself within the bustling isekai genre. Moving away from typical power fantasies, this acclaimed anime from Studio Ajiado, released in 2020, captivates audiences with its deeply grounded premise. We follow Urano Motosu, a fervent book-lover, who is reborn as Myne, a frail five-year-old in a medieval world where books are an incredibly rare and exclusive luxury. Part 2 significantly deepens Myne's relentless and often humorous journey to create a world where she can read freely, expanding upon intricate social hierarchies, economic systems, and a compelling magical framework that profoundly impacts its narrative.

The Art of Creation: A Pragmatic Approach

A hallmark of the series is its meticulous, almost documentary-like portrayal of creation. "Ascendance of a Bookworm" embraces a pragmatic, step-by-step approach to invention, a stark contrast to many fantasy narratives that offer instant magical solutions. Viewers are immersed in the detailed processes of crafting paper, formulating ink, and constructing a revolutionary printing press. Myne's quest transcends mere desire; it becomes a journey to understand the foundational elements, painstaking craftsmanship, and formidable economic barriers inherent in book production. This makes her hard-won triumphs genuinely satisfying and truly earned.

Navigating Society: Class, Economy, and Innovation

A sophisticated exploration of societal stratification and economic dynamics is another key theme. As a commoner, Myne constantly confronts Ehrenfest's rigid class structure. Her innovative efforts to introduce modern conveniences often face resistance from established guilds, conservative nobility, and general societal inertia. Part 2 brilliantly showcases Myne's burgeoning entrepreneurial spirit, as she navigates challenges ranging from creating shampoo to establishing a widespread printing industry. It illustrates how innovation can disrupt existing power structures and ignite new economic opportunities, offering a nuanced look at supply, demand, and market competition, all seen through the eyes of a child. This narrative is a compelling testament to how a knowledge-armed individual can reshape an entire city's economic fabric.

Magic as a Vulnerability: The Devouring

The "Devouring," a unique magical ailment, further distinguishes the series. This life-threatening mana sickness, a curse for commoners like Myne, drives much of the plot. This premise cleverly subverts traditional fantasy tropes, making magic a source of vulnerability rather than immediate power. Her adoption into the temple and subsequent journey to control this mana in Part 2 marks a pivotal turning point, revealing deeper magical and political underpinnings of this world. This grounds magic in tangible, character-driven conflict, forcing Myne to constantly adapt and find unconventional solutions to survive and thrive.

Beyond Myne: Character and Adaptation

Beyond Myne herself, nuanced character development shines through evolving figures such as Lutz, Benno, and Ferdinand. Studio Ajiado's adaptation, with its understated yet charming animation and expressive designs by Yu Shiina, beautifully captures the original spirit of the light novel. Yuka Iguchi’s brilliant voice portrayal of Myne’s dual nature, coupled with the series' profound commentary on the transformative power of knowledge and literacy, paints a picture of a grassroots revolution driven by one girl's insatiable hunger for books. "Ascendance of a Bookworm Part 2" is a masterclass in world-building, character depth, and social commentary, offering a refreshing and rewarding experience that truly transcends typical genre expectations.
